Car dies on the road!!
Car: Acura, RL, 1998, 6Cyl - Back to Fix-It - Acura Repair Manuals
Q.We have a 1998 Aura 3.5 RL. For a while now we can be driving down the road and the car will die. The majority of the time it will crank back up immediatly. It happens after the car is warmed up. It will take place after decreasing speed and when you go to accelerate to pick speed back up. It will die most of the time and sometimes it will almost die but continue and the check engine light will flash. It has been scanned several times and all the problems showing on the scanns corrected. We have replaced the egr valve, cleaned the ports and throttle body, replaced the fuel filter and fuel pump, checked the relay switches and replaced the battery. It may go a while without acting up or it may act up several times in a day. We don't know anything else to do.
I already checked/done: Fuel pump, fuel filter, battery, egr valve, cleaning of the ports and throttle body.
Answer have you inspected the main fuel relay? These are very common for failing and have replaced several for this same symptom.
